HassEdu OLED

本文档展示了如何使用Python通过SPI和GPIO接口控制SH1106 OLED屏幕。代码中定义了SPI和GPIO实例,并展示了在特定坐标上显示文本的基本操作。在HaaS EDU K1的board.json文件中找到了SPI和GPIO端口配置。
摘要由CSDN通过智能技术生成

新建了一个新的解决方案,eduk1_temp_humi,进入代码网络部分是不用想了。进不了命令行连不上网 剩下的都是白搭。

不过代码中有关于OLED的内容。我截取出如下内容

#!/usr/bin/env python

# -*- encoding: utf-8 -*-

import iot

import time

from driver import SPI

from driver import GPIO

import sh1106

if __name__ == '__main__':

    oled_spi = SPI()

    oled_spi.open("oled_spi")

    oled_res = GPIO()

    oled_res.open("oled_res")

    oled_dc = GPIO()

    oled_dc.open("oled_dc")

    global oled

    oled = sh1106.SH1106_SPI(132, 64, oled_spi, oled_dc, oled_res)

    oled.fill(0)

    oled.text('Line 1', 10, 2, 1)

    oled.text('Line 2', 10, 16, 1)

    oled

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值